Mounting AT835b on GL2
 
Is it possible to camera mount using a MA-300, the AT835b shotgun mic and not have it in the frame?

It is 14.5" long and that seems pretty long to me.

Anybody using one of these on their camera?

I have an AT835b on a Beyer86 shock mount,and it is out of view,even with wide angle lens on.

I've used one for years mounted on my GL1, on the hot shoe.
It doesn't get in frame, but in retrospect I wish I would have bought a shorter model.

It's a great mic, but a bit unwieldy wiht the GL.

Make sure you don't ride it all the way up to the edge of the frame. The LCD crops a little bit, and it's possible that you could have the edge of the mic in frame and not realize it until later.

But, again, to answer your question, I've never had a problem with it getting in frame.
